India U-16 football head coach Bibiano Fernandes has stated that he isn't willing to read too much into the team's performance at the four-nation tournament in Serbia and has his eyes set on the AFC U-16 Finals in Malaysia. The tournament will be held from September 20 to October 7 later this year.

The Indian U-16 players were at their very best in the final of the recently concluded four-nation Under-16 Tournament held in Serbia and outplayed Tajikistan 4-2 to be crowned as the champions. However, before getting the better of Tajikistan, India had also beaten Asian powerhouse Japan 2-1. While both the teams have qualified for the AFC U-16 finals, the victories are sure to boost the Indian team’s morale big-time. However, Fernandes doesn’t want to think much about the last victory and stated that his eyes are all set on the elusive AFC Cup trophy. 

"It actually doesn't mean much as this is only the process for our main objective. We haven't yet achieved anything much. But yeah, I am very happy that the boys are showing great focus and hunger in the process. Our main target is the AFC U-16 Finals Malaysia 2018," Bibiano told AIFF. 

The four-nation tournament was a part of AIFF’s attempt to organize a series of exposure tours in collaboration with Sports Authority of India to help prepare the team for the AFC finals. While it has been successful for India so far, Bibiano cautioned the colts against complacency.

"The boys are growing in the right direction, but we've got a long way to go. There are so many aspects on which we need to improve tactically. These exposure tours making the boys more confident and capable," he said.
